Question:

Can stainless steel sheets be used for swimming pool construction?

Answer:

Indeed, swimming pool construction can utilize stainless steel sheets. Stainless steel, being a robust and corrosion-resistant material, proves to be an exceptional selection for pool construction. Its ability to endure chemicals and withstand the harsh swimming pool conditions, such as exposure to chlorine and saltwater, is highly commendable. Moreover, stainless steel sheets are effortless to clean and maintain, rendering them a popular choice for both residential and commercial swimming pools. Additionally, stainless steel adds a touch of sophistication and modernity, ultimately enhancing the pool's overall appearance. However, it is crucial to guarantee the usage of high-quality stainless steel sheets that meet industry standards to ensure prolonged performance and safety.
